xyz_utils 0.29.0 copy "xyz_utils: ^0.29.0" to clipboard
xyz_utils: ^0.29.0 copied to clipboard

A set of utilities for Dart and Flutter projects

Use this package as a library

Depend on it

Run this command:

With Dart:

 $ dart pub add xyz_utils

This will add a line like this to your package's pubspec.yaml (and run an implicit dart pub get):

dependencies:
  xyz_utils: ^0.29.0

Alternatively, your editor might support dart pub get. Check the docs for your editor to learn more.

Import it

Now in your Dart code, you can use:

import 'package:xyz_utils/shared/all_shared.g.dart';
import 'package:xyz_utils/shared/non_web/all_non_web.g.dart';
import 'package:xyz_utils/shared/non_web/all_xyz_utils_non_web.g.dart';
import 'package:xyz_utils/shared/non_web/src/file_system.dart';
import 'package:xyz_utils/shared/non_web/src/get_package_lib_path.dart';
import 'package:xyz_utils/shared/web_friendly/all_web_friendly.g.dart';
import 'package:xyz_utils/shared/web_friendly/all_xyz_utils_web_friendly.g.dart';
import 'package:xyz_utils/shared/web_friendly/src/ansi_styled_string.dart';
import 'package:xyz_utils/shared/web_friendly/src/collection_utils/generic_type_extension.dart';
import 'package:xyz_utils/shared/web_friendly/src/collection_utils/jmap.dart';
import 'package:xyz_utils/shared/web_friendly/src/collection_utils/map_filter_extension.dart';
import 'package:xyz_utils/shared/web_friendly/src/collection_utils/mapi.dart';
import 'package:xyz_utils/shared/web_friendly/src/collection_utils/maybe_add_to.dart';
import 'package:xyz_utils/shared/web_friendly/src/collection_utils/merge.dart';
import 'package:xyz_utils/shared/web_friendly/src/collection_utils/misc.dart';
import 'package:xyz_utils/shared/web_friendly/src/collection_utils/non_nulls.dart';
import 'package:xyz_utils/shared/web_friendly/src/collection_utils/null_filtered.dart';
import 'package:xyz_utils/shared/web_friendly/src/collection_utils/try_first_where.dart';
import 'package:xyz_utils/shared/web_friendly/src/collection_utils/var_args.dart';
import 'package:xyz_utils/shared/web_friendly/src/extensions/join_with_last_separator_extension.dart';
import 'package:xyz_utils/shared/web_friendly/src/extensions/null_if_empty_extensions.dart';
import 'package:xyz_utils/shared/web_friendly/src/extensions/string_extensions.dart';
import 'package:xyz_utils/shared/web_friendly/src/extensions/to_timmed_or_null_extension.dart';
import 'package:xyz_utils/shared/web_friendly/src/extract_scopes.dart';
import 'package:xyz_utils/shared/web_friendly/src/firestore_timestamp.dart';
import 'package:xyz_utils/shared/web_friendly/src/let.dart';
import 'package:xyz_utils/shared/web_friendly/src/parse_duration.dart';
import 'package:xyz_utils/shared/web_friendly/src/paths.dart';
import 'package:xyz_utils/shared/web_friendly/src/replace_data.dart';
import 'package:xyz_utils/shared/web_friendly/src/valid_object.dart';
import 'package:xyz_utils/shared/web_friendly/src/version.dart';
import 'package:xyz_utils/web_friendly/all_web_friendly.g.dart';
import 'package:xyz_utils/web_friendly/any_platform/_any_platform_html.dart';
import 'package:xyz_utils/web_friendly/any_platform/_any_platform_io.dart';
import 'package:xyz_utils/web_friendly/any_platform/_any_platform_none.dart';
import 'package:xyz_utils/web_friendly/any_platform/any_platform.dart';
import 'package:xyz_utils/web_friendly/app/callbacks.dart';
import 'package:xyz_utils/web_friendly/app/collective_service.dart';
import 'package:xyz_utils/web_friendly/app/debouncer.dart';
import 'package:xyz_utils/web_friendly/app/debug_log.dart';
import 'package:xyz_utils/web_friendly/app/disposable_value.dart';
import 'package:xyz_utils/web_friendly/app/function_queue.dart';
import 'package:xyz_utils/web_friendly/app/here.dart';
import 'package:xyz_utils/web_friendly/app/notification_topic.dart';
import 'package:xyz_utils/web_friendly/app/post_destruction_checker.dart';
import 'package:xyz_utils/web_friendly/app/rec.dart';
import 'package:xyz_utils/web_friendly/app/screen_calculator.dart';
import 'package:xyz_utils/web_friendly/app/single_service.dart';
import 'package:xyz_utils/web_friendly/http_service.dart';
import 'package:xyz_utils/web_friendly/stream_to_future.dart';
import 'package:xyz_utils/web_friendly/time/date_time.dart';
import 'package:xyz_utils/web_friendly/time/duration_formatted_english.dart';
import 'package:xyz_utils/web_friendly/time/parse_duration.dart';
4
likes
0
points
436
downloads

Publisher

unverified uploader

Weekly Downloads

A set of utilities for Dart and Flutter projects

Repository (GitHub)
View/report issues

License

unknown (license)

Dependencies

analyzer, collection, equatable, http, intl, meta, path

More

Packages that depend on xyz_utils